| Title: | Unstable manifolds of a limit cycle near grazing |
| Author(s): | Szalai, R Osinga, HM |
| Publication or creation date: | 2007 |
| Abstract: | We study the local dynamics of an impacting system near a grazing bifurcation point. In particular, we investigate local invariant manifolds of grazing periodic orbits. At a grazing bifurcation point the local return map does not have a Jacobian nor is of Lipschitz continuous, so that the classical theory does not apply. Nevertheless, we are able to use the Graph Transform technique and show that under certain conditions a local Lipschitz unstable manifold of the periodic orbit exists at the grazing bifurcation point. |
